A small village in Lot-et-Garonne is going through a terrible tragedy.

This Friday, a forty-something was indicted for murder and imprisoned after the discovery of the body of his neighbor, a British sixty-year-old, who died at her home in the town of Esclottes, we learned from the prosecutor's office in Agen .

According to the prosecution, this man, born in 1979, had a dispute, the reasons for which we do not know, with this British pensioner and, for some reason still unknown, violently attacked her.

He hit and strangled her, then left the victim there.

The autopsy, carried out in the middle of the week, brought more precise conclusions on the circumstances of this death, noting in particular "many blows received".

The victim received "a series of blows on the top of the face", reports Le Petit Bleu d'Agen.

The body was discovered Tuesday by a Danish neighbor with whom the Briton, who did not speak French, exchanged in English, according to the newspaper Sud Ouest, which revealed the information.

The neighbor was worried that she had recently stopped receiving replies to her emails.

A man interned for 24 years

The man, who was arrested Wednesday after an identification work carried out by the research section of Agen, admitted the facts before the investigators and the examining magistrate, who accepted the premeditation, according to the prosecution .

He was quickly confused by the military who notably discovered objects belonging to the victim in the suspect's home, in particular "a wallet and a bunch of keys", describes the local daily.

It is about a man without profession and placed under reinforced guardianship.

He lived with his parents in this border village of the Gironde and located north of Marmande.

According to Sud Ouest, he had been interned for 24 years in Agen for psychiatric disorders and had returned to live with his parents six months ago.

In accordance with the prosecution's requisitions, he was remanded in custody following his indictment for murder. The mayor said to the regional daily, "relieved" after the confession of the accused.
